Image Generator: A Game Changer for Advertisers
Since its launch last fall, Image Generator has transformed creative development for Amazon advertisers. This tool uses generative AI to pull insights from product descriptions and customer reviews, creating ad-ready images that naturally showcase products. As a result, advertisers using Image Generator have increased their campaign submissions by over 20%, experimenting with multiple creative options to find what resonates most with customers. This approach has led to nearly a 5% increase in Gross Merchandise Sales (GMS), highlighting the impact of relevant creatives on both shoppers and brands.

Expanding Capabilities with Aspect Ratio
Amazon Ads is addressing the challenge of balancing standard and native ads by introducing a new Aspect Ratio capability to Image Generator. Initially, the tool generated images in a 1.91:1 aspect ratio with 1200×628 resolution. Now, advertisers can create images in multiple dimensions and resolutions with just a few clicks, ensuring consistent and compelling brand imagery across different platforms.
Richman explains, “We’re breaking the tension between scalable standard ads and performance-optimized native ads. AI-generated creatives can now be customized for various contexts, from Amazon to Twitch to Whole Foods.”
